The naira slumped marginally against the United States dollar on Thursday.

Data from the Nigerian Autonomous Foreign Exchange Market (NAFEM) showed that the domestic currency traded at N1, 485.36/$1 on Thursday.

This was N2 higher than the N1, 483.02/$1 it traded on Wednesday.

The intra-day high and low recorded during the day were N1, 495/$1 and N1, 434/$1 respectively, representing a very lean spread of N61$1.

Similarly, the naira slumped against the dollar at the parallel section of the market to trade at N1,490/$1 as against the N1,483/$1 it traded the previous trading day.

In the same vein, the naira closed flat against the British Pound to trade at N1,900£1 same as the previous trading day’s rate of N1,900£1.

For several weeks consecutively, the Canadian dollar closed flat against the naira to trade at N1,200| CA$1.

The naira also lost N5 against the Euro to trade at ₦1,580/€1 as against the previous trading day’s rate of ₦1,575/€1.
